Step into timeless Florida charm with this beautifully preserved home in the heart of Bradenton. Blending historic character with everyday comfort, this 3-bedroom, 2.5-bath residence offers classic architectural details, warm inviting spaces, and the unique personality only a true vintage home can provide. Originally constructed in 1888 six blocks east at the corner of First Avenue West and 31st Street West as the first Catholic Church in Manatee County. As Bradentown (now known as Bradenton) began to grow in the 1920s, the church was decommissioned, moved to its current location at the corner of First Avenue West and 37th Street West and the structure was converted into this one-of-a-kind private home. Some small parler rooms were added at that time, but the house still retained many of its original 1888 features. Most notably, this includes the two front doors and two back doors. While some parts of the interior have changes, the exterior of the home largely maintains the original look from 1888. In the early 2000s, a full renovation took place, including a remodeling of the kitchen and upstairs beds and bath. Just a few years later, another renovation occurred that added a large addition on the east side of the home which added a master suite, master bath, large family room and laundry room.
